Ingredients You’ll Need:
- 6 ears fresh sweet corn (about 4 cups kernels)
- 1 red bell pepper, chopped
- 1 green bell pepper, chopped
- 1 cucumber, chopped
- 1/2 cup red onion, chopped
- 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
- 1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ped
- 1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)
Dressing Ingredients:
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
How to Do Sweet Corn Salad: Step-by-Step Instructions
1. Prepare the Corn:
- Remove the husks and silks from the corn.
- Use a sharp knife to cut the kernels off the cob.
2. Chop the Vegetables:
- Dice the bell peppers, cucumber, and red onion.
3. Combine the Ingredients:
- In a large bowl, combine the corn kernels, chopped vegetables, cilantro, and basil.
4. Make the Dressing:
- In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, red wine vinegar, honey, Dijon mustard, salt, and pepper.
5. Add the Dressing to the Salad:
- Pour the dressing over the salad and toss to coat.
6. Add Optional Ingredients:
- If desired, sprinkle crumbled feta cheese over the salad.
7. Chill and Serve:
- Refrigerate the salad for at least 30 minutes before serving. This allows the flavors to blend and the salad to chill.
Variations
- Grilled Corn Salad: Grill the corn kernels before adding them to the salad for a smoky flavor.
- Avocado Corn Salad: Add diced avocado to the salad for creaminess and healthy fats.
- Black Bean Corn Salad: Add canned black beans to the salad for extra protein and texture.
- Spicy Corn Salad: Add diced jalapeƱo or cayenne pepper to the salad for a kick of heat.
- Fruit Corn Salad: Add diced strawberries, blueberries, or pineapple to the salad for a sweet and refreshing twist.
Tips for a Perfect Sweet Corn Salad
- Use fresh, sweet corn for the best flavor.
- Cut the corn kernels close to the cob to get the most juice.
- Don’t overdress the salad, as this can make it soggy.
- Let the salad chill for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ld.
- Serve the salad with grilled chicken, fish, or tofu for a complete meal.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Can I use frozen corn in this salad?
A: Yes, you can use frozen corn, but fresh corn will provide the best flavor. If using frozen corn, thaw it completely before adding it to the salad.
Q: How long will this salad keep in the refrigerator?
A: The salad will keep for up to 3 days in the refrigerator.
Q: Can I make this salad ahead of time?
A: Yes, you can make the salad up to 24 hours ahead of time. Just keep it in the refrigerator until ready to serve.
